随着互联网的发展,棋牌游戏逐渐成为了人们休闲娱乐的重要组成部分。因此,搭建一款自己的棋牌平台成为了许多棋牌爱好者和创业者的心愿。但是,如何快速从零开始搭建自己的棋牌平台?下面,我们将为大家详细介绍。
一、选定平台类型和规划平台框架
首先,我们需要对自己的棋牌平台进行规划与设计。在规划和设计之前,我们需要先确定自己平台的类型和主要服务对象:是IOS的APP,还是Android的APP,还是基于网页的程序?针对于不同的服务对象,我们需要选择不同的平台类型。一般来说,APP平台的成本较高,而网页平台的成本较低。同时,我们还需要规划平台的框架,选择合适的技术架构和数据库方案。对于技术要求较高的平台,可以选择采用分布式技术,以满足用户高并发的需求。
二、选择合适的开发工具和开发技术
选择合适的开发工具和开发技术是搭建棋牌平台的重中之重。一般来说,我们需要选择一款高效而兼容的开发工具,如Eclipse、Xcode等。同时,我们也需要掌握相关开发技术,例如Java、PHP、 Objective-C、Swift等,以确保平台的稳定性和安全性。此外,也可以选择一些强力的开源框架,如Spring、Hibernate、Struts 等,以尽量提高开发效率和稳定性。
三、开发平台核心服务
在选择好开发工具和开发技术后,我们就需要开始开发平台的核心服务。一般来说,棋牌平台的核心服务包括用户管理、游戏管理、充值管理等方面。在用户管理方面,我们需要开发用户注册、登录、个人信息维护等基本功能。在游戏管理方面,我们需要开发游戏大厅、游戏规则、游戏结果展示等功能。在充值管理方面,我们需要开发充值界面、充值方式选择、充值记录查询等功能。
四、平台测试和优化
在完成平台的开发后,我们需要进行平台的测试和优化,以确保平台的稳定性和功能完善性。在进行测试和优化之前,我们需要先进行平台的性能测试和安全测试。性能测试可以帮助我们发现平台存在的性能瓶颈,以按需进行修复和优化,从而提高系统的性能和响应速度。安全测试可以帮助我们发现平台存在的安全漏洞,以及及时修复,减少安全风险。同时,我们也可以通过对平台的持续优化,从而提供更好的用户体验和增加用户黏性。
搭建一款成功的棋牌平台需要我们的综合能力和开发技术,同时注重平台设计和用户体验,加强平台基础设置,提高平台稳定性和安全性。通过我们对这些核心要素的整合和运用,我们就可以快速从零开始搭建自己的棋牌平台。